Publications and preprints

Joint with Emanuele Macrì: MMP for moduli of sheaves on K3s via wall-crossing: nef and movable cones, Lagrangian fibrations..arXiv:1301.6968.

Joint with Emanuele Macrì: Projectivity and birational geometry of Bridgeland moduli spaces.arXiv:1203.4613.

Joint with Aaron Bertram, Emanuele Macrì and Yukinobu Toda: Bridgeland Stability conditions on Threefolds II: An application to Fujita's conjecture. arXiv:1106.3430.

Joint with Emanuele Macrì and Yukinobu Toda: Bridgeland Stability conditions on Threefolds I: Bogomolov-Gieseker type inequalities. arXiv:1103.5010.

Joint with Emanuele Macrì: The space of stability conditions on the local projective plane. arXiv:0912.0043. Some related SAGE code. Duke Math. J. 160 (2011) no. 2, 263–322.

Polynomial Bridgeland stability conditions and the large volume limit. arXiv:0712.1083. Geometry & Topology 13 (2009), no. 4, 2389-2425.

Joint with Charles Cadman: Quantum Cohomology of [C^N/mu_r]. arXiv:0705.2160. Compos. Math. 146 (2010), no. 5, 1291–1322.

Joint with Yuri I. Manin: Stability conditions, wall-crossing and weighted Gromov-Witten invariants. arXiv:math.AG/0607580. Mosc. Math. J. 9 (2009), no. 1, 3-23.

Semisimple quantum cohomology and blowups. Int. Math. Res. Not. 2004, no. 40, 2069--2083. math.AG/0403260.

Joint with Yuri I. Manin: (Semi)simple Exercises in Quantum Cohomology. The Fano Conference, 143--173, Univ. Torino, Turin, 2004. math.AG/0103164
